In 2021, Q-Games announced that they had acquired the IP rights to The Tomorrow Children from Sony Interactive Entertainment and intended to both rebuild and relaunch the game at a later date. This was an unprecedented move, as Sony had previously expressed disapproval towards the idea of selling their IPs.
